What does administration stand for according to Merriam-Webster dictionary?
“to manage or supervise the execution, use, or conduct of, e.g. administer a trust fund”
What does administration stand for according to Oxford dictionary?
“Manage and be responsible for the running of a business”
Public service/Public goods are
commodities or services or goods that are both non-excludable and non-rivalrous.

Public realm refers to
The public domain. It is defined as the Publicly owned and accessible places.
Public interest
collectively desired goals/results
The concept ‘policy’ in general refers to
A statement of goals and intentions with respect to a particular problem or set of problems that is often accompanied by a more detailed set of plans, programs, or instructions for pursuing those goals.
Public policies
are authoritative statements made by legitimate governmental actors (the chief executive, the legislature, public agencies), or nongovernmental actors (e.g. nonprofit organizations, private corporations) about important public problems and issues; e.g.
health, education, employment, housing, etc.
public administration is concerned with
- The management of public organization
- The implementation of public policies and management of public programs.
- The promotion of public engagement and management of public realm.
- The provision of public and quasi-public goods and services.
- The pursuit of public interest.
One definition of Public administration could be
Public administration is concerned with the management of public programs. In that sense, public administration is a function of government.

The main three differences between public administration and business are
- Ownership and funding
- The ultimate ending Goal
- Functioning/context
The ultimate ending goal of an organisation is either
Private interest and public interest
The functioning of an organisation is characterized by.
- Ambiguity
- Pluralistic decision making
- Visibility
Traditionally, the primary distinction between public and business administration was mainly concerned with
Making profit, while public administration is concerned with delivering service or regulating individual or group behaviour in the public interest
Nowadays why is the traditional distinction between public administration and business administration doesn’t persue
As many public organisations are persuing enhanced revenues
What is the most important criteria to distinguish between business and public administration
It is the ultimate ending goal
What is the ultimate ending Goal for private enterprises
Pursuing private interests
What is the ultimate ending goal for public organisations
Pursuing public interests
